21694b3e by lihua

修改首页错别字。新建产品数据库类型默认值为无

1 parent b67416c0
...@@ -338,7 +338,7 @@ const baseInfoFormItems = ref([ ...@@ -338,7 +338,7 @@ const baseInfoFormItems = ref([
338 type: 'select', 338 type: 'select',
339 placeholder: '请选择', 339 placeholder: '请选择',
340 field: 'databaseType', 340 field: 'databaseType',
341 default: 'Mysql', 341 default: '',
342 options: [{ 342 options: [{
343 value: 'Mysql', 343 value: 'Mysql',
344 label: 'Mysql', 344 label: 'Mysql',
...@@ -651,7 +651,7 @@ const assetDataTableInfo = ref({ ...@@ -651,7 +651,7 @@ const assetDataTableInfo = ref({
651 }); 651 });
652 652
653 const setFormItems = (val) => { 653 const setFormItems = (val) => {
654 val = Object.assign({ dataSources: 1, damType: 1, databaseType: 'Mysql' }, val); 654 val = Object.assign({ dataSources: 1, damType: 1, databaseType: '' }, val);
655 baseInfoFormItems.value.forEach(item => { 655 baseInfoFormItems.value.forEach(item => {
656 item.default = val[item.field]; 656 item.default = val[item.field];
657 if (item.children?.length) { 657 if (item.children?.length) {
...@@ -673,10 +673,10 @@ const baseSelectChange = (val, item, row) => { ...@@ -673,10 +673,10 @@ const baseSelectChange = (val, item, row) => {
673 row.databaseType = ''; 673 row.databaseType = '';
674 setFormItems(row); 674 setFormItems(row);
675 } else { 675 } else {
676 if (!row.databaseType) { 676 // if (!row.databaseType) {
677 row.databaseType = 'Mysql'; 677 // row.databaseType = '';
678 setFormItems(row); 678 // setFormItems(row);
679 } 679 // }
680 } 680 }
681 } else if (item.field == 'domain') { 681 } else if (item.field == 'domain') {
682 row.scenario = ''; //清空下应用场景 682 row.scenario = ''; //清空下应用场景
...@@ -1042,11 +1042,11 @@ const save = () => { ...@@ -1042,11 +1042,11 @@ const save = () => {
1042 params.associationApi = associationApiList; 1042 params.associationApi = associationApiList;
1043 /** 只有数据集和api类型时,目录表必填。 */ 1043 /** 只有数据集和api类型时,目录表必填。 */
1044 if ((params.damType == '1') && route.query.foundMode != '2') { 1044 if ((params.damType == '1') && route.query.foundMode != '2') {
1045 if (!params.databaseType) { 1045 // if (!params.databaseType) {
1046 proxy.$ElMessage.error('资源类型为数据集时,数据库类型必填'); 1046 // proxy.$ElMessage.error('资源类型为数据集时,数据库类型必填');
1047 baseInfoExpand.value = true; 1047 // baseInfoExpand.value = true;
1048 return; 1048 // return;
1049 } 1049 // }
1050 if (!assetDataTableInfo.value.data?.length) { 1050 if (!assetDataTableInfo.value.data?.length) {
1051 proxy.$ElMessage.error('资源类型为数据集时,必需添加资源表'); 1051 proxy.$ElMessage.error('资源类型为数据集时,必需添加资源表');
1052 assetTableInfoExpand.value = true; 1052 assetTableInfoExpand.value = true;
......
...@@ -41,6 +41,9 @@ const click = (command) => { ...@@ -41,6 +41,9 @@ const click = (command) => {
41 case 'usage': 41 case 'usage':
42 url = '/data-use/usage-manage'; 42 url = '/data-use/usage-manage';
43 break; 43 break;
44 case 'contractBA':
45 url = '/data-smart-contract/contract-record-manage';
46 break;
44 } 47 }
45 router.push({ 48 router.push({
46 path: url 49 path: url
...@@ -57,7 +60,7 @@ const click = (command) => { ...@@ -57,7 +60,7 @@ const click = (command) => {
57 <div class="img identify"></div> 60 <div class="img identify"></div>
58 <div class="right-main"> 61 <div class="right-main">
59 <div class="menu-title">1、身份管理</div> 62 <div class="menu-title">1、身份管理</div>
60 <div class="desc">提供连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div> 63 <div class="desc">连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div>
61 </div> 64 </div>
62 </div> 65 </div>
63 <div class="chunk-row" @click="click('contract')"> 66 <div class="chunk-row" @click="click('contract')">
...@@ -108,12 +111,12 @@ const click = (command) => { ...@@ -108,12 +111,12 @@ const click = (command) => {
108 <div class="chunk-per" @click="click('identify')"> 111 <div class="chunk-per" @click="click('identify')">
109 <div class="img identify"></div> 112 <div class="img identify"></div>
110 <div class="menu-title">1、身份管理</div> 113 <div class="menu-title">1、身份管理</div>
111 <div class="desc">提供连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div> 114 <div class="desc">连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div>
112 </div> 115 </div>
113 <div class="chunk-per" @click="click('dataSource')"> 116 <div class="chunk-per" @click="click('dataSource')">
114 <div class="img dataSource"></div> 117 <div class="img dataSource"></div>
115 <div class="menu-title">2、数据源管理</div> 118 <div class="menu-title">2、数据源管理</div>
116 <div class="desc">将数据系统中的数据资源载入接入连接器,作为封装数据产品的亁基础。支持数据库、本地文件服务器等资源接入及管理。</div> 119 <div class="desc">将数据系统中的数据资源接入连接器,作为封装数据产品的基础。支持数据库、本地文件服务器等资源接入及管理。</div>
117 </div> 120 </div>
118 <div class="chunk-per" @click="click('dataProduct')"> 121 <div class="chunk-per" @click="click('dataProduct')">
119 <div class="img dataProduct"></div> 122 <div class="img dataProduct"></div>
...@@ -130,7 +133,7 @@ const click = (command) => { ...@@ -130,7 +133,7 @@ const click = (command) => {
130 <div class="menu-title">5、数据交付</div> 133 <div class="menu-title">5、数据交付</div>
131 <div class="desc">按照数字合约要求交付原始数据、脱敏后数据或计算结果数据等。</div> 134 <div class="desc">按照数字合约要求交付原始数据、脱敏后数据或计算结果数据等。</div>
132 </div> 135 </div>
133 <div class="chunk-per"> 136 <div class="chunk-per" @click="click('contractBA')">
134 <div class="img dataControl"></div> 137 <div class="img dataControl"></div>
135 <div class="menu-title">6、数据使用控制</div> 138 <div class="menu-title">6、数据使用控制</div>
136 <div class="desc">提供使用数据的软硬件环境,支持数据使用方按照数字合约要求,通过算法或应用使用数据提供方交付的数据产品。</div> 139 <div class="desc">提供使用数据的软硬件环境,支持数据使用方按照数字合约要求,通过算法或应用使用数据提供方交付的数据产品。</div>
...@@ -143,17 +146,17 @@ const click = (command) => { ...@@ -143,17 +146,17 @@ const click = (command) => {
143 <div class="chunk-per" @click="click('identify')"> 146 <div class="chunk-per" @click="click('identify')">
144 <div class="img identify"></div> 147 <div class="img identify"></div>
145 <div class="menu-title">1、身份管理</div> 148 <div class="menu-title">1、身份管理</div>
146 <div class="desc">提供连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div> 149 <div class="desc">连接器用户的管理、登录认证功能,管理连接器用户的身份信息,管理连接器的身份信息及授权认证。</div>
147 </div> 150 </div>
148 <div class="chunk-per" @click="click('dataCatalog')"> 151 <div class="chunk-per" @click="click('dataCatalog')">
149 <div class="img dataSource"></div> 152 <div class="img dataSource"></div>
150 <div class="menu-title">2、数据目录分类规则</div> 153 <div class="menu-title">2、数据目录分类规则</div>
151 <div class="desc">制定数据目录分类规则,包含主题分类、行业分类、机构分类、应用场景分类、交付形式等。</div> 154 <div class="desc">制定数据目录分类规则,包含主题分类、行业分类、机构分类、应用场景分类、交付形式等。</div>
152 </div> 155 </div>
153 <div class="chunk-per" @click="click('dataStrategy')"> 156 <div class="chunk-per" @click="click('dataStrategy')">
154 <div class="img dataProduct"></div> 157 <div class="img dataProduct"></div>
155 <div class="menu-title">3、策略管理</div> 158 <div class="menu-title">3、策略管理</div>
156 <div class="desc">制定行为类和约束类策略,行为类策略包含交付和操作两个维度。约束类则时间、地点、应用等。</div> 159 <div class="desc">制定行为类和约束类策略,行为类策略包含交付和操作两个维度。约束类则时间、地点、应用等。</div>
157 </div> 160 </div>
158 <div class="chunk-per" @click="click('contract')"> 161 <div class="chunk-per" @click="click('contract')">
159 <div class="img dataSmart"></div> 162 <div class="img dataSmart"></div>
......
Styling with Markdown is supported
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!